🪖 A Name Forged in History
The “Flying Flea” name dates back to the Second World War. Royal Enfield developed a small, robust motorcycle that could be air-dropped into combat zones via parachute. Soldiers used it for delivering messages and navigating difficult terrain. Its lightweight build and reliability made it invaluable in wartime conditions.
Fast forward to today, and Royal Enfield has resurrected this name for its electric lineup. The Flying Flea S6 is the second model in the brand’s EV portfolio, following the C6. ⚡ The S6 Concept: City + Explorer
The Flying Flea S6 is designed as a “city+explorer” motorcycle. It’s compact and nimble for daily commutes, yet rugged enough to handle gravel paths and light trails on weekends. This dual-purpose identity makes it appealing to riders who want versatility without sacrificing style.
Key highlights of the S6 include:
- Scrambler stance with raised suspension and wide handlebars for active rider movement
- 19-inch front wheel and 18-inch rear wheel wrapped in dual-purpose tyres for smooth transitions between paved and unpaved surfaces
- Chain final drive instead of a belt system, ensuring stronger low-speed torque transfer for trail riding
- Upside-down (USD) front fork for improved handling and stability

🔋 Electric Heart, Heritage Soul
While detailed specifications are yet to be revealed, the Flying Flea S6 is expected to carry a magnesium battery case and advanced electronics, including lean-sensing ABS and voice-assist integration. đź“… Launch Timeline and Market Position
Royal Enfield showcased the Flying Flea S6 at EICMA 2025 before bringing it to India at Motoverse 2025 in Goa. The company has confirmed a late 2026 launch timeline, making it one of the most anticipated EVs in the mid-size motorcycle segment.
Positioned as a lightweight scrambler, the S6 will likely compete with urban-focused EVs while carving out its own niche thanks to Royal Enfield’s heritage branding.
